机器语言是机器指令的集合,机器指令展开来讲就是一台机器可以正确执行的命令。而电子计算机的指令便是一系列二进制的数字。计算机通过将之转换为一系列的高级电平,是电子计算机的电子器件受到驱动,进行运算!也就是说电子计算机很笨,只认识0和1。
早期的程序猿的工作量是极其的大。是常人所不能承受的。程序猿只能将0和1编成程序代码一个一个的打在纸带或卡片上。1打孔,而0不打孔。再将程序通过纸带或卡片机输入到计算机中,可以想象一下,你在整天盯着0和1慢慢的将其打在纸带或卡片上,有时一不小心还盯错了,还得重新从头开始有一个一个往过订正,这是相当苦逼的人生呀!真是可怕的计算器语言。我也不想说什么了!
来一段将 “welcome to masm”输出到显示器上的代码:
101110000000000000000000
101110001100011000001111
101110010000000000000000
10001101000101100010101000000000
100011010001011000100000000
10001101000101100000000000000000
额
累死小编了,这可怕的机器语言,不禁让我对早期的编程人员肃然起敬!他们真的很伟大!正因他们的付出,才换来今天的计算机的变革以及编程的变革,让今天的编程学习和使用都很轻松!
当然,可怕的机器语言也为我们及今天的计算机都得以升级!让人类的以前进!成为一个时代的引领者!所以机器语言也是可敬的!
领取专属 10元无门槛券
私享最新 技术干货